Beschreibung:

A GERMAN SILVER GILT PARTIAL TEA AND BREAKFAST SERVICE WITH PARTIAL FLATWARE SERVICE, maker's mark of Gebr. Friedlander, comprising tea kettle, stand and lamp, two handled covered sugar bowl, tea strainer on stand, and pair of egg cups; six circular plates, and a shaped circular salver with two cut outs for handles-- 9¾in. (24.7cm.) diam. , all but dishes panelled, all with applied berried laurel rim, the baluster kettle with partly fluted and foliate wrapped scroll spout, part ivory swing handle, the hinged domed cover topped by beaded bud finial, on circular stand raised on four part foliate and reeded tapering supports, with detachable covered burner-- kettle on stand over handle 14in. (35.5cm.) high, gross weight 143oz. ; the fiddle pattern flatware with berried laurel border comprising sixes of: forks, spoons and knives with (apparently) steel blades, and three serving pieces comprising: a pair of sugar tongs, a lemon pick and a jelly spoon-- weighable silver for flatware 16.5 , total gross weight of weighable silver-- 159.5oz.
